2012-05-02 2 views
-1

배열에서 VB.Net의 인덱스를 통해 값을 찾는 방법은 무엇입니까?VB.Net에서 인덱스로 배열 값 찾기

// INDEX:      0 1 2 3 4 
Dim DataArray(4) as Integer = {"A", "B", "C", "D", "E"} 

그러면, I는 I는 임의 화 번호에 기초하여 상기 어레이 D 값을 얻을 것이다 I 0 내지 3을 얻었다 예 4에 번호를 무작위. 어떻게해야합니까? 고맙습니다.

당신이 그것을 변경해야합니다, 그래서 당신은 그냥

Dim letter As String = DataArray(YourRandNumber) 

는 또한 배열에 문제가, DataArray는 정수 배열 만 저장 알파벳으로이 선언 된 배열 이름 뒤에 인덱스를함으로써 값에 액세스 할 수 있습니다

답변

3

Dim DataArray(5) As String = {"A", "B", "C", "D", "E"} 

또는

Dim DataArray(5) As Char= {"A"c, "B"c, "C"c, "D"c, "E"c} 

작은 C에 "A"저를 후 ANS는 당신이 무슨 뜻 생각으로 문자

1

, 당신은 (콘솔 스타일의 형태에 예를 들어 )와 같은 일부 코드가 있어야합니다

Randomize() 
Console.writeline(DataArray(math.ceiling(Rnd() * [upperbound))) 

이것은 임의의 문자를 반환합니다.

관련 문제